Among the assets that you can give out are vehicles. This has been used in taking credit for a long period of time. So what should you know about car title loans Nevada has today?

It is important for you to appraise your vehicle. This should be done before you take the loan because as time goes on, your vehicles value declines. This is due to depreciation that may lead to your vehicle being at risk of breaking down. You will be able to know the worth of your vehicle after the appraisal. This also assists you to know the amount of cash that you may be loaned.

For the financial institution to know whether you can repay the loan, they have to ask for security. Your vehicle will be sold to recover their money in case you are not in position to repay the loan. This is important for you to know this because there is a possibility of losing your vehicle upon failing to repay the loan. Make sure that you adhere to the agreed terms that were given to you when taking the loan.

You can either pay the money borrowed in one lump sum or in installments. You can negotiate with your creditor on how you will repay the money borrowed. It is advisable to look for a creditor that will provide you a flexible payment structure. They should be willing to give you time to repay the money. However, a majority of the creditors offering this facility offer one or installment payments.

You will be given more money when you provide a new vehicle as security unlike an older car. This is due to depreciation effects on the vehicle. A newer vehicle as collateral minimizes risks that the credit facility may suffer from if they accepted an old vehicle. The amount of loan that you can take when your vehicle is still new will be higher than when it is old.
